Output 42366aa91d15cbb4ef8a9ad1101ebf2c1715463932d962b75474ba4a231007c3:0

value
60306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db8bea0b7723bf9f2df04c8dae99793100c914a5 OP_EQUAL
address
3MhsWxzkrE5heGZBBbZRTLdAsc7MDSjrTk
transaction
42366aa91d15cbb4ef8a9ad1101ebf2c1715463932d962b75474ba4a231007c3